Journal Descriptions

**Magyar Terminológia** was a scholarly journal dedicated to Hungarian terminology studies, focusing on theoretical and practical aspects of terminology development, lexicography, and linguistic standardization. Established in 2008, the journal aimed to serve as a platform for researchers, linguists, and professionals engaged in terminology work, providing insights into Hungarian and international terminological research. It was published by Berzsenyi Dániel Főiskola, which later became part of ELTE Savaria Egyetemi Központ. The journal featured peer-reviewed articles in Hungarian and English, addressing topics such as term formation, domain-specific terminologies, multilingual terminology management, and the role of terminology in translation and language policy. It provided a venue for discussions on best practices in terminology science, the influence of technology on terminology, and the challenges of adapting terminologies in a rapidly evolving linguistic landscape. Under the editorial leadership of **Ágota Fóris**, a professor at **Károli Gáspár Református Egyetem**, the journal gained recognition in academic and professional circles. The editorial office was based in Budapest. Although **Magyar Terminológia** ceased publication after Volume 6 in 2013, its contributions to the field remain valuable for scholars and professionals working in Hungarian and international terminology research.
